Crytogam Ridge is a 1.5 km long and 0.5 km wide mountain ridge on the Borchgrevink coast of the East Antarctic Victoria Land . With a height of 2733 m , it extends on the main crater of Mount Melbourne between Terra Nova Bay and Wood Bay .
Italian scientists named it in 2002 after the unique cryptogams , communities of lichen , moss , algae and microorganisms found here .
